Use Descriptive Language
One of the hallmarks of a beautiful sentence is its ability to paint a vivid picture in the reader’s mind. To achieve this, incorporate descriptive language that evokes emotions and sensory experiences. Use adjectives, adverbs, and similes to enhance the imagery and make your sentences more engaging. For example, instead of saying “The sun was hot,” try “The sun blazed down, scorching the earth with its intense heat.”

Focus on Rhythm and Flow
The rhythm and flow of your sentences can greatly impact their beauty. Aim for a natural rhythm that is both pleasing to the ear and easy to read. Use techniques such as parallel structure, alliteration, and assonance to create a harmonious flow. For example, “She danced gracefully, her movements fluid and elegant” demonstrates a rhythmic pattern that enhances the sentence’s beauty.
